Exclamation X5 E70 3.0si Fuel consumption issue

Hello dear Members, hope you are enjoying the x5 ride.
I have 2009 X5 E70 3.0si and have recently noticed the urban fuel consumption is 4.5KM/l which i guess is unreasonable for any 3.0L engine.
I am using 95 octane and have recently changed the lube 5W-40 (fully syenthatic) and have also replaced lube filter. Vehicle is smooth and pickup is good.
Can anyone tell what possibly is the issue with such horrible fuel consumption. Regards,

Hey, Middle East... means lots of running idle with aircon on. 20 litres on 100km is not unreasonable at all.

Thank you guys for taking interest.
@Rodnex, i have another Car 3.6 turbo engine which is pretty much better than this.
@SF07e70, yes i am using that car for school pickup and dropoff of my kid which is within 5KM from home and within the city where i cannot cross 60km/h due to trafic and humps.
However still i think it should give more milage.
I got it diagnosed from a mechanic who plugged in the computer/repair code reader device. Found variable valve solenoid (VVT) error. Mechanic just cleaned the solenoid pair and plugged back in. Error was reset and it did not apear again. The fuel efficiency improved a bit but not much.
